O. A Julian - "MM of New Homeopathic Remedies"
Cadmium metallicum
Source
Cadmium Metallicum comes between zinc and mercury, with an atomic weight of
48.
The animal toxicology, especially in the cat, indicates vomiting, loss of
appetite, emaciation.
Sneezing and coughing, with profuse secretion from the respiratory and
ocular mucous membranes.
The first proving was carried out by Burdach in 1827 with a half grain, and
later by Petroz.
Allen mentions it in his encyclopaedia.
The proving was undertaken again at the instigation of the International
League of Homoeopathy in 1947, and a report was set up by Gutman in 1951.
The proving was made on thirty-eight provers, using the following potencies
: 2c, 3c, 6x, 12x and 30c.
The latter potency showed no pathogenetic action.
In another connection, MacFarland made a proving on four female provers
using the Skinner potencies, 10m and 50m; Templeton experimented on nine
provers with 2c; Pahud on sixteen provers with 2c, 3c, 6x, 12x and 30x.
